Don't spend money on a solicitor.
If you want to try and enforce payment from them, MCOL would be cheaper than using a solicitor. And if you win (and they pay up) they pay your MCOL costs as well. (You cannot usually get solicitors costs back from a defendant from a MCOL).
But before spending any more money on them try and find out if they are truly "won't pays", rather than "can't pays".
It does seem they may be in the "can't pay" group.0
